The Limits of Bone Density Alone
A T-score of the spine or hip that is 2.5 standard deviations or more below the average for a healthy young adult is considered diagnostic for osteoporosis. BMD measurements are also used to monitor disease progression and assess fracture risk.
However, substantial evidence shows that most individuals who experience fragility fractures do not have T-scores in the osteoporotic range. As a result, BMD alone is recognized as insufficient for fully evaluating bone strength and fracture risk.
In other words, bone density tells us how much bone is there—but not how well that bone is functioning or how actively it is being remodeled.
Introducing Bone Turnover Markers
Bone is not static. It is constantly being broken down and rebuilt in a dynamic process known as remodeling. This is where bone turnover markers become incredibly valuable.
Two of the most clinically useful markers are:
CTX (C-terminal telopeptide): A marker of bone resorption, reflecting how quickly bone is being broken down.
P1NP (Procollagen Type 1 N-Terminal Propeptide): A marker of bone formation, indicating how actively new bone is being built.
Together, these markers provide insight into the balance between bone loss and bone formation—something a DEXA scan cannot show.
Why These Markers Matter
One of the most common frustrations patients have is not knowing whether their efforts are working. Whether it’s medication, targeted supplementation, or structured resistance training like our Onero-based programs, patients want feedback.
Bone turnover markers allow us to:
Assess how active bone remodeling is at baseline
Monitor response to treatment within months rather than years
Adjust interventions based on objective data
Identify whether bone loss is still outpacing formation
For example, a patient engaging in resistance training and targeted nutritional support may show improvements in P1NP before any meaningful change appears on a DEXA scan. This provides early validation that the intervention is working.
